The NestLab Story
NestLab Design LLC was created in Massachusetts to answer a practical market need: builders, owners, architects, investors, and project teams needed more efficient and organized support for construction and renovation work.
Led by Joao Oliveira, the company develops technical direction, architectural and structural support, engineering documentation, and coordinated project materials from its base in Leominster. The objective is not to add complexity. It is to turn project information into clearer decisions and more useful documentation.
The name combines two working principles. Nest represents the careful protection and organization of an idea at its origin. Lab represents the testing, calculation, refinement, and continuous improvement required before a solution is delivered.
